Zucchini Orange Bread


  • Total Time: 1 hour 15 minutes
  • Yield: 1 loaf 1x

Ingredients

Scale

1 cup granulated sugar
1 tablespoon orange zest
2 large eggs room temperature
½ cup fresh orange juice
½ cup canola or vegetable oil
1 ½ teaspoon vanilla extract
1 ½ cups grated zucchini
2 cups all purpose flour
2 tsp baking powder
1 tsp cinnamon
½ teaspoon cardamom
½ teaspoon kosher salt


Instructions

1. In a bowl, mix 1 cup sugar and 1 tbsp orange zest until fragrant.

2. Preheat oven to 350F. Prepare a loaf pan with non-stick spray and parchment paper.

3. Add 2 eggs, cup orange juice, cup oil, and vanilla extract to the zesty sugar. Whisk.

4. Fold in the grated zucchini.

5. Gently add 2 cups flour, 2 tsp baking powder, 1 tsp cinnamon, tsp cardamom, and tsp salt. Mix gently, then fully combine with wet ingredients.

6. Pour into the prepared pan and bake at 350F for 50-60 minutes, until a toothpick comes out clean.

7. Cool in the pan for 10 minutes before transferring to a wire rack.

Notes

Start checking for doneness around 55 minutes, and adjust the baking time as needed. Every oven is different.

Letting the bread cool in the pan for a few minutes helps it set before transferring it to a wire rack.

Store the cooled bread in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 3 days.

Use a box grater to quickly and easily shred the zucchini.

Don’t skip the loaf pan prep: The flour helps prevent the bread from sticking to the pan.
